The Saint Louis University (SLU) National Merit Award is a scholarship program for incoming freshman students who have been named National Merit Finalists or National Hispanic Scholars. The scholarship is awarded to students who have demonstrated exceptional academic achievement and leadership potential, and who have the potential to make significant contributions to the SLU community.
The SLU National Merit Award provides full-tuition scholarships to National Merit Finalists and National Hispanic Scholars for up to four years of undergraduate study at SLU. The scholarship also includes a $3,000 annual stipend for educational expenses such as books, supplies, and room and board.
The application process for the SLU National Merit Award is automatic for students who have been named National Merit Finalists or National Hispanic Scholars and have designated SLU as their first-choice institution with the National Merit Scholarship Corporation. However, students must still complete and submit the SLU admission application by the university’s priority deadline.
